Meaning of
shab-khun
शब-ख़ूँ • شب خون
English
night attack; surprise attack
Hindi
रात्रि हमला; अचानक हमला
Urdu
رات کا حملہ; اچانک حملہ
Origin
Persian
Nuance
In its original sense, 'shab-khun' evokes the imagery of a sudden, stealthy attack under the cover of darkness. In poetry, this term expands to symbolize unexpected emotional upheavals or the silent, creeping nature of certain feelings.
Poetic Usage
Poets use 'shab-khun' to convey the stealthy invasion of sorrow or longing. It can also depict the quiet, inevitable approach of fate or destiny.
